A site-specific theatrical journey through Sunny's Bar's rich history in Red Hook, Brooklyn.
At the end of Conover Street in Red Hook, Brooklyn, stands Sunny's, a historic bar run by one family for over a century. It has weathered prohibition, economic changes, and natural disasters, serving as a haven for a diverse community including dreamers, artists, immigrants, and more. Playwright Sarah Gancher and director/designer Jared Mezzocchi, both Obie Award winners, present The Wind and The Rain, a site-specific theater experience. This production, produced by En Garde Arts in partnership with Vineyard Theatre, uses advanced design technology to explore the past and present of Red Hook, starting at the Waterfront Barge Museum and concluding at Sunny's Bar. It immerses audiences in the history of the neighborhood, the bar, and the powerful forces that have shaped them.
